**Q: How is digest scheduling secured in Mailthorn?**

A: The Mailthorn batch scheduler signs each digest job before queueing, and workers verify signatures prior to send. Schedule changes require two-person approval and are logged immutably. Reviewers can inspect the audit trail read-only; modifying a schedule or rotating the signing key requires elevated access, which the scheduler grants only after entry of the recovery passphrase below.

unlock words, tawef-hahag: frawyn-fraax-drudor

/*
 * Fixture: locker_access_happy_path
 *
 * Simulates the full Spinbin laundry-locker flow: customer
 * scans, locker unlocks, bag drop confirmed, courier pickup.
 * Plugin authors: hook your handlers against these events;
 * don't mutate the fixture state directly or downstream
 * assertions break. Locker IDs here are synthetic and reset
 * per run. The pickup-confirmation step calls the sandbox
 * dispatch API, which enforces auth even for fixtures.
 * All sandbox calls made by this fixture authenticate
 * with the bearer token below.
 */

login token, yajeg-fawif: eyJhbGciOiJIUzI1NiIsInR5cCI6IkpXVCJ9.eyJzdWIiOiIEdPQYnZXaZIn0.HSRTnYZBx0Qc

**Q: How does PickPath Optimizer handle credential rotation during audits?**

PickPath runs in the Drossel warehouse enclave with no outbound access. Service tokens rotate nightly; the optimizer itself never stores worker identities, only anonymized bin routes. Audit exports are signed and retained for 90 days. If the signing key escrow must be opened during review, two reviewers must approve and record the session. Unlock the escrow with the passphrase below.

unlock words, bafof-kawef: soreth-nordor-belwyn-gorvan-julael-belys

Changelog — DigestForge scheduler, 2024-09-03. Rotated the batch-signing credential used by the digest scheduler when it hands jobs to the Mailloom dispatcher. Old credential expired per the quarterly policy; revoked same day. All queued digest batches were re-signed and replayed — no duplicates sent. New hires: the scheduler rejects any batch signed with a retired credential, so never copy key material from old runbooks. Current credential follows.

deploy key for hahof-tagep: bky6_YcdejG